Company Description

The National Culture Marketing Manager has the overall strategic and operative responsibility for the Opinion Leader & Culture Events program in his/her region. Translating the global culture marketing strategy into a national strategy and creating a locally relevant and innovative program are the key task. He/she contributes with his/her work to the overall national marketing and business goals in-line with the set international culture marketing strategy. Additionally, he/she develops new concepts and ideas, evaluates the effectiveness and impact of our existing programs and aligns closely with our media business entities. Furthermore, you must also align with the communications, sales and brand teams to ensure clarity of message and clear communication of all activities carried out both pre-, during and post-event. You´ll seek out and maximize the potential that Red Bull own projects provide for the wider business in close alignment with the rest of stakeholders.
